Suwanee, Nov 14, 2019 (Issuewire.com) - Spectroscopy, primarily in the electromagnetic spectrum, is a fundamental exploratory tool in the fields of physics, chemistry, and astronomy, allowing the composition, physical structure and electronic structure of matter to be investigated at the atomic scale, molecular scale, macro scale, and over astronomical distances. Important applications arise from biomedical spectroscopy in the areas of tissue analysis and medical imaging. Spectroscopic data are often represented by an emission spectrum, a plot of the response of interest as a function of wavelength or frequency.

A spectrometer is a measuring device that collects light waves. It uses these light waves to determine the material that emitted the energy or to create a frequency spectrum. Astronomers make the most frequent use of spectrometers to determine the makeup of stars or other celestial bodies. When objects are hot enough, they emit visible light at a given point or points on the electromagnetic spectrum. Spectrometers split the incoming light wave into its component colors. Using this, they can determine what material created the light.

Environmental Testing: Mass spectrometry has wide applications in pesticide screening, soil contamination assessment, qualitative and quantitative identification of elements in environmental samples, and testing of drinking water. Mass spectrometry can also be used in pollution monitoring and trace elemental analysis of heavy metal leaching.
